THE WORK OF THE HOLY SPIRIT (4)

1. His Work

a) Now we want to think of the work of God's Spirit. There is one God, but He works in different ways. The Spirit never acts differently from the Father or the Son.

b) Let's look at the work of the Holy Spirit.

2. His Work in relation to the World

a) It is the Spirit's work to convince the world of sin, of righteousness and of judgment, John 16:8-11. It is only as the Spirit works that we can hope to see men come to know that they are sinners. 

i) God has given to men the right of free choice. He will never go back on this, nor force man to do what is right against his will. So the Spirit of God is held back in part by man's evil heart. This may lead a man to the unforgivable sin, speaking evil against the Holy Spirit, Matthew 12:32. Men can (but should not) work against the Holy Spirit, Acts 7:51. They may even make "the Spirit of grace" angry, Hebrews 10:29.

ii) On the other hand, the Spirit holds back the senseless rebellion of man. He will continue to hold back until He is taken away from this world, 2 Thessalonians 2:7.
